Wolf Mountain Vineyards was established in 1999, with the preparation of our 25 acre estate for grape growing. In 2000, the vines were planted by hand and the winery construction began. We finished construction of the 8,000 square foot gravity flow winery in spring of 2001. Our first vintage of approximately 1000 cases was produced that fall, using locally grown fruit.
Our vineyard is situated on top of Wolf Mountain at an 1,800 foot elevation, presenting a truly unique viticultural site. This mountain top estate was selected after an extensive search, focused on finding the best site in which red wine grapes could be grown, instead of looking at the number of vines we could plant.
Wolf Mountain has 5000 vines planted by hand which are divided into small vineyard lots. The property runs due east to west with south facing slopes. This maximizes sun exposure to vines and clusters, producing the ripest fruit possible. Our 1,800 foot elevation provides sun soaked days and cool mountain nights, creating the perfect grape growing environment. After all, wine is really made in the vineyard.
We grow Cabernet Sauvignon, Syrah, Mourvedre, Tannat, Petite Verdot, Malbec and Touriga Nacional, which we blend to produce our award-winning Estate Red Wines. Our estate reserve Claret, which is a Cabernet and Mourvedre blend, and our unique Sunset Dry Rose are also estate grown. Our southwest facing vineyard slopes are more condusive for growing red wine grapes. We contract our white wine grape varieties to neighboring growers.
